Frequently Asked Questions about Fresh Dog Food Delivery Services
What are the health benefits of fresh dog food?
Fresh dog food is often made with minimally processed, human-grade ingredients. Studies and anecdotal reports suggest potential benefits such as improved digestion, firmer stools, better coat condition, and higher energy levels. Results can vary based on the individual dog and overall diet balance.
Is fresh dog food safer than kibble?
Fresh dog food is typically less processed and made with fewer artificial preservatives compared to many kibble products. It often contains real meat, vegetables, and whole grains, while kibble may include byproducts and chemical additives. However, both types must meet nutritional standards set by organizations like AAFCO.
How do I choose the best fresh dog food delivery service?
Choose a service that offers personalized meal plans based on your dog’s size, age, or health needs. Look for vet-approved recipes, transparent ingredients, and flexible pricing. Brands that meet AAFCO or WSAVA standards are more likely to offer balanced, safe nutrition.
Can fresh dog food help with allergies or picky eaters?
Fresh dog food may be beneficial for dogs with dietary sensitivities or selective eating habits. Some services offer grain-free, limited-ingredient, or hydrolyzed protein recipes designed for dogs with allergies. The higher palatability and stronger aroma of fresh food may also appeal more to picky eaters. As always, consult your vet before switching diets for medical concerns.
How do I transition my dog to fresh food?
Transitioning should be gradual to avoid digestive upset. Start by mixing 25% fresh food with 75% of the current diet, and slowly increase the fresh portion over 7–10 days. Monitor your dog’s stool quality, appetite, and energy during the transition. Some dogs may need more time, especially if they have sensitive stomachs
